Why Dreams of Flying on a Broomstick Captivate the Soul

Dreams of flying on a broomstick hold a unique charm and intrigue, often evoking a blend of magic and freedom. For many, this dream echoes the folklore and fairy tales of childhood, where broomsticks symbolize not just the practitioners of witchcraft, but also a pathway to liberation from the ordinary constraints of life. When we take flight in such dreams, we often experience a profound sense of control and autonomy, as if we are rising above our troubles and looking down upon the world from a new perspective.

In contexts where the dreamer might feel trapped or limited, soaring on a broomstick can be particularly poignant, pointing toward a desire for escape or a longing for adventure. Engaging with dreams in this way can illuminate our innermost desires and may even provide a glimpse into our higher selves. Yet, while the imagery may be whimsical, the meanings gleaned from such dreams can provide valuable insights into our waking lives.

  • flying
    • Flying:

      Flying in a dream means travels. If one sees himself flying lying on his back, then it means comfort. Flying for other than a traveller means joblessness.

      Flying from one roof into another in a dream means changing from a man of dignity into a man who has no moral standards. In a dream, a roof also represents a woman or a wife. In this sense, flying bet ween two roofs could mean having a mistress beside one’s wife.

      If a woman sees herself flying from her house into the house of a man she knows in the dream, it means that she will marry him. Flying from a known abode into a distant and unknown abode in a dream means death. If a prisoner sees himself flying in a dream, it means that he will be released from jail.

      Flying with wings in a dream also means travels, and flying without wings means changes in one’s status or conditions. If a foreigner sees himself flying in a dream, it means that he will return to his homeland, or it could mean that he travels excessively. If one who has pride and exaggerated hopes sees himself flying in a dream, then his dream represents mere hallucination.

      If one sees himself in a dream flying in a race with someone else, and if he wins the race, it means that he will conquer his opponent and rise 172 IBN SEERIN’S above him in station. Flying over a mountain in a dream means power and sovereignty. If one who qualifies for leadership sees himself flying in a dream, it means that he will attain a leadership position.

      If he falls over something in the dream, it means that he will own or control whatever he falls into. If one does not qualify for leadership and sees himself flying in a dream, it represents pitfalls in his religious performances, or it could mean falling sick. If one does attain his intended destination in the dream, then his dream connotes a successful journey.

      If one flies in his dream and disappears beyond sight, it means his death. If one flies from his own house into an unknown house in the dream, the latter house represents his grave. Flying in a dream also represent a sickness that could lead a person near his death before he could recover from it.

      If one flies from a low elevation into a higher one and without wings in his dream, it means fulfillment of his aspirations. If one soars in the air like a pigeon in a dream and sees people below him, whereby he can benefit or harm whomever he wants, it means that he will preside over people and reach a rank of honor and dignity. If one becomes tired during his flight between tow cities or places and finds himself incapable of benefiting or harming anyone, and if he seeks nothing from his flight but is still happy about flying in the dream, it means that he is trying to find money for his personal needs or business.

      If one sees himself flying from one land into another in a dream, it means that he will attain honor, power, comfort and satisfaction. If one sees himself flying hori¬ zontally in the dream, it means that his wife will straighten her act and without much effort on his part. If one sees himself flying vertically with his head up and his feet pointing to the ground in the dream, it means that he will receive benefits.

      The more he rises, the greater are his benefits. If rich people or craftsmen see that dream, it represents a leadership position they could occupy. If a foreigner sees that in a dream, it means that he will return to his mother land, or it could mean that he will never return to his homeland again.

      Flying with wings in a dream means benefits in general. Soaring high in the air and without wings in a dream means fears and hardships. Flying over people’s homes and over the streets in a dream means difficulties and disturbances.

      Flying near a flock of birds in a dream means associating, living or working with unknown people. If an evil person sees that, it means a bad omen, and for a fisherman it means sufferings or death. Flying in the air at a low altitude in a dream means taking a short trip.

      If one sees himself flying at will and ceasing to fly at will in a dream, it means easing of his burdens and expectation of great benefits to come his way. Seeing oneself in a dream flying upside-down means evil happening. If a sick person sees himself flying in the air in a dream, it means that he will die from his illness.

      If one sees himself laying over his bed and flying with it in a dream, it means a severe illness or an ailment that will strike at his legs. Enjoying flying between the sky and the earth in a dream means having exaggerated hopes. Flying in a dream also means seeking a destructive knowl¬ edge, or pursuing an evil idea, or associating with villainous and notorious people, or it could mean being in a hurry, or that one takes lightly a serious project, then fails to accomplish it because of his angry character.

      Flying in a dream also denotes extreme happiness, or it could mean superstition. If one flies from a bad place into a good place such as a farm or a mosque in his dream, it means benefits and growth.

FAQs

  • What does it mean to dream of flying on a broomstick?

    Dreaming of flying on a broomstick typically symbolizes a desire for freedom and control over one’s life. It may reflect inner empowerment or a need to escape from daily stresses. Additionally, broomsticks in dreams can represent resourcefulness and practicality, suggesting the need to utilize your own strengths to navigate challenges.

  • Are dreams of flying on a broomstick common?

    Yes, such dreams are relatively common, especially among those who resonate with themes of adventure or whimsy found in folklore. Many people experience flying dreams, and those involving broomsticks can be particularly memorable due to their cultural associations with witches and magic, often reflecting personal aspirations and desires for liberation.

  • How can I interpret the emotions I felt during the dream?

    Understanding the emotions felt during the dream is key to its interpretation. If the experience was uplifting and joyful, it signifies positivity and freedom. However, feelings of fear or confusion might suggest underlying anxieties or a struggle to control aspects of your life. Reflecting on these emotions helps create a clearer picture of what your subconscious is communicating.
